WebbHypatia, the daughter of the great mathematician and philosopher, Theon of Alexandria, was born in 350 AD. She was the only child of her parents and there is no information about her mother. She was a philosopher, mathematician, and astronomer who lived in Alexandria. She was trained under the guidance of her father and became head of the ... Webb13 juni 2024 · Georg Hegel (1770-1831) Hegel ( pronounced HAY-gul). He was a German philosopher of early Modern period. He was the leading figure in the German Idealism movement and he founded his own school of Hegelianism. He has been referred to as the “Aristotle” of the modern period. Emerita Quito is a female professor of philosophy and became the leading figure in the development of Filipino philosophy. She is a former dean of De La Salle University and an author with more than 20 books. Advertisement. tsi ft washington pa
